DTC B1500: Fuel Sender Open Detected: Procedure

  1. CHECK CAN COMMUNICATION SYSTEM 
    1. Check for the DTC. Refer to DTC CHECK/CLEAR .
      RESULT

      Result Proceed to
      CAN communication system DTC is not output A
      CAN communication system DTC is output B

    B → See step   10 

    A: Go to next step 

  2. PERFORM ACTIVE TEST USING TECHSTREAM (FUEL RECEIVER GAUGE) 
    1. Operate the Techstream according to the steps on the display and select "Active Test".

      OK

      Needle indication is normal.

      COMBINATION METER:

      Tester Display Test Part Control Range
      Fuel Meter Operation Fuel receiver gauge Empty, 1/2 or Full

    NG → See step   11 

    OK: Go to next step 

  3. READ VALUE USING TECHSTREAM (FUEL SENDER GAUGE) 
    1. Operate the Techstream according to the display and select the "Data List".

      OK

      Fuel value displayed on Techstream is almost same as needle indication

      COMBINATION METER:

      Tester Display Measurement Item/Range Normal Condition Diagnostic Note
      Fuel Input Fuel sender gauge (main) input signal/Min.: 0, Max.: 127.5 Fuel sender input value Unit: L

    NG → See step   4 

    OK → See step   12 

  4. INSPECT FUEL SENDER GAUGE ASSEMBLY (MAIN) 
    Fig 1: Measuring Fuel Sender Gauge Assembly
    GTY287849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    1. Remove the fuel sender gauge (main). Refer to DISASSEMBLY .
    2. Measure the resistance according to the value(s) in the table below.

      Standard resistance

      Tester Connection Condition Specified Condition
      1 - 2 Float level is F (upper) 6.5 to 8.5 Ω
      Between float level is F (upper) and E (lower) 91.0 to 102.2 Ω
      Float level is E (lower) 184.8 to 188.8 Ω

    NG → See step   13 

    OK: Go to next step 

  5. INSPECT FUEL SENDER GAUGE ASSEMBLY (SUB) 
    Fig 2: Inspecting Fuel Sender Gauge Assembly (Sub)
    GTY259107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    1. Remove the fuel sender gauge (sub). Refer to DISASSEMBLY .
    2. Measure the resistance according to the value(s) in the table below.

      Standard resistance

      Tester Connection Condition Specified Condition
      1 - 2 Float level is F (upper) 6.5 to 8.5 Ω
      Between float level is F (upper) and E (lower) 112.7 to 125.7 Ω
      Float level is E (lower) 220.7 to 225.7 Ω

    NG → See step   14 

    OK: Go to next step 

  6. CHECK HARNESS AND CONNECTOR (REAR JUNCTION BLOCK - FUEL SENDER GAUGE) 
    Fig 3: Identifying S61 Junction Block Connector And S11, R10 Gauge Connectors Terminals
    GTY141876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    1. Disconnect the S61 junction block connector.
    2. Disconnect the S11 and R10 gauge connectors.
    3. Measure the resistance according to the value(s) in the table below.

      Standard resistance

      Tester Connector Condition Specified Condition
      S61-7 (FR) - S11-2 Always Below 1 Ω
      S61-18 (FE) - R10-2
      S61-7 (FR) or S11-2 - Body ground Always 10 kΩ or higher
      S61-18 (FE) or R10-2 - Body ground

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R 

    OK: Go to next step 

  7. CHECK HARNESS AND CONNECTOR (FUEL SENDER GAUGE (MAIN) - FUEL SENDER GAUGE (SUB)) 
    Fig 4: Identifying Terminals Of S11 And R10 Gauge Connectors
    GTY117377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    1. Disconnect the S11 and R10 gauge connectors.
    2. Measure the resistance according to the value(s) in the table below.

      Standard resistance

      Tester Connection Condition Specified Condition
      S11-3 - R10-1 Always Below 1 Ω
      S11-3 or R10-1 - Body ground Always 10 kΩ or higher

    NG → REPAIR OR REPLACE HARNESS OR CONNECTOR 

    OK: Go to next step 

  8. REPLACE NO. 1 METER ECU 
    1. Temporarily replace the No. 1 meter ECU with a new one. Refer to DISASSEMBLY .

    NEXT: Go to next step 

  9. CHECK NO. 1 METER ECU (FUEL RECEIVER GAUGE) 
    1. Check that the operation of the fuel sender gauge in the meter returns to normal. Refer to OPERATION CHECK .

      OK

      Operation of the fuel sender gauge returns to normal.

    NG → REPLACE LUGGAGE ROOM JUNCTION BLOCK ASSEMBLY (REAR JUNCTION BLOCK ECU) 

    OK → END (NO. 1 METER ECU IS DEFECTIVE) 

  10. Go to CAN COMMUNICATION SYSTEM. Refer to  PRECAUTION 
  11. REPLACE NO. 1 METER ECU. Refer to  DISASSEMBLY 
  12. REPLACE NO. 1 METER ECU. Refer to  DISASSEMBLY 
  13. REPLACE FUEL SENDER GAUGE ASSEMBLY (MAIN). Refer to  DISASSEMBLY 
  14. REPLACE FUEL SENDER GAUGE ASSEMBLY (SUB). Refer to  DISASSEMBLY
